Apple Aperture 3

February 9, 2010 By Eric Reagan

Apple Aperture 3

Apple has announced Aperture 3, which offers a number of improvements over Aperture 2, including Faces, Places and Brushes.  Obviously, the big news for photographers is the ability to make local adjustments with the Brushes tool.  Additionally, Aperture 3 allows you to import HD video from your DSLRs and even edit it make your own movie without ever leaving Aperture.  It also includes the ability to easily export video files to Apple’s Final cut software.

Aperture 3 is available for $200 or as an upgrade for Aperture 2 users for $100.

Canon EOS MOVIE Plugin-E1 for Final Cut Pro

February 8, 2010 By Eric Reagan

Canon 1D Mark IV

The Canon EOS MOVIE Plugin-E1 for Final Cut Pro is a plug-in currently in development that is intended to allow footage from EOS DSLRs to be edited more quickly and easily in Final Cut Pro.  The plug-in will be introduced in a free Beta release in March 2010.

Key features of the plug-in includes the enabling of the “log and transfer” of footage from the 5D Mark II, 7D and 1D Mark IV.  Moreover, the plug-in converts Canon EOS DSLR footage to Apple’s ProRes 4:2:2 at twice the speed of what you get out of the box with Final Cut Pro.  Adding timecode, reel names and metadata to footage will also be a faster and smoother task.

Canon Rebel T2i Reviews and Resources

February 8, 2010 By Eric Reagan

Canon Rebel T2i

The Canon Rebel T2i (the Canon EOS 550D in markets outside the US) is an 18MP DSLR that serves as a replacement to the popular Rebel T1i.  The Rebel T2i offers a number of advancements, including an improved metering system and a number of HD video recording options.  The Rebel T2i should be available in March 2010 at an initial retail price of $899 packaged with the EF-S 18-55mm IS lens or $799 for the body only.
